published on: 2015-07-24 01:58:16
sft425: 750c: Does life mimic art? Or, does art mimic life?
sft425: anaisalicious
In 2015, over 600 people have been killed by police. Let that
Food, Sex And Other Drugs
expect-the-greatest: The lack of effort amazes me. The obvious
the manifestation station